Module 1: Introduction to Physics and Scientific Inquiry

Physics is the cornerstone of natural sciences, focusing on the fundamental principles governing matter, energy, space, and time. It encompasses various branches, including mechanics, thermodynamics, electromagnetism, optics, and modern physics, each vital for understanding the universe. The scientific method provides a structured approach to inquiry, guiding the formulation and testing of hypotheses through observation, experimentation, and analysis.
